Tonight: The Red Sox visit the Pirates at LECOM Park in Bradenton. It's another night game, starting at 6:05, and will be on Root Sports and 93.7 The Fan.
Lineup: Adam Frazier LF, J-Hay 3B, Cutch RF, Starling Marte CF, John Jaso 1B, Fran Cervelli C, Josh Bell DH, Phil Gosselin SS, Alen Hansen 2B (Hutch P). Fraze is seeing a lot of time at leadoff and playing every day; he may be chasing down Harrison for starting time.

Pitchers: Drew Hutchison, Tony Watson, Daniel Hudson and Antonio Bastardo. Hutch was rocked in his last outing but is still battling, and may even be ahead *shiver me timbers* in the fifth starter scrum.
Yesterday's Game: Mighty fine pitching again. Ivan Nova was more than solid, even with surrendering Miguel Sano's solo blast, Tyler Webb tossed three one-hit frames, Felipe Rivero was tough and even minor league arm Buddy Borden struck out the side between a walk and a knock. Fraze and Cutch both homered and drove in a pair as the Bucs cruised to a 4-1 win over the Twins.
